How are slate tile roofs built?

Slate tile is usually applied over solid sheathing covered with an asphalt-saturated roofing felt underlayment. Codes require double underlayment for roofs with less than 4:12 slopes. The material is fastened with large-head copper nails, with each course of slate covering the joints in the course below it. Plastic cement is applied over joints to be covered. Each slate must have at least two fasteners. Slates are laid in the same manner as other shingles. The exposed ends may be in even rows or laid in a random edge. Hips and ridges cannot be nailed and are held in place with a waterproof elastic slater's cement that is colored to match the slate.
